Deputy minister: Digital transformation a long-term journey for NIGC

SHANA (Tehran) – The National Iranian Gas Company (NIGC) has begun its digital transformation journey, a long-term process described as a global “megatrend,” according to the deputy oil minister for engineering, research and technology.

Omid Shakeri said Monday that digital transformation is a fundamental global shift requiring understanding and collaboration. “If we fail to grasp and accompany this movement, we risk falling behind global developments,” he said at an event on technology-based partnerships for digital transformation in the gas industry.

 A Global Megatrend

Shakeri said the pace of technological change in recent years has been “astonishing.” Recalling his student days in 1999, he said accessing academic papers once took a month, while today students use artificial intelligence to write research papers — a sign of how quickly technology has evolved.

Digital transformation, he said, is one of the defining megatrends of the modern era, marked by universality, longevity, fundamental change and cross-sector impact. “This transformation extends beyond industry to all societies and serves as the driving engine for other global changes,” he said.

Forecasts suggest the digital transformation era will last between 30 and 50 years, and “we are only at the beginning,” Shakeri said, emphasizing the need for preparation to keep pace.

He added that digital transformation is occurring alongside two other major global trends — the energy transition and rapid urbanization. Together, they form a triangle in which digital transformation acts as the “brain” managing the energy systems of the future.

 Data, Digitization and Cybersecurity

Shakeri warned that as data centralization and digitalization grow, so do cybersecurity vulnerabilities. “Cybersecurity must be an inseparable part of any digital transformation plan — especially for us, as we face greater threats than many other countries,” he said.

He noted that while cyberattacks and malware are global challenges, Iran must ensure security from the very beginning of its transformation journey.

Shakeri said he had even consulted an artificial intelligence system on implementing digital transformation in the gas industry. The AI offered several key recommendations: building belief among staff and managers, assessing the current situation through a digital scan, mapping digital assets, evaluating digital maturity, and selecting low-resistance pilot projects that yield early results.

 Building a Culture of Learning and Innovation

Starting small is key to success, Shakeri said. “Launching low-risk, small-scale projects helps build organizational trust and culture without letting early setbacks damage confidence,” he explained. To succeed, organizations must foster learning, innovation and openness to change.

“Just as teachers start with simple problems to prepare students for harder ones, we too should begin with smaller projects to build the maturity needed for larger steps,” he said.

He credited Oil Minister Mohsen Paknejad and NIGC Managing Director Saeid Tavakkoli for creating a supportive environment for innovation and digital progress. “The minister’s consistent advice is that we must innovate in our areas of work,” Shakeri said.

Shakeri noted that NIGC and other major subsidiaries of the Oil Ministry have already begun implementing digital initiatives, strengthening national data centers, and developing a comprehensive digital transformation roadmap. All four key oil companies have been directed to draft their own plans.

 A Continuous and Future-Shaping Journey

“Digital transformation is not a short-term project but a long-term journey that requires persistence, planning and collective effort,” Shakeri said.

Quoting AI’s final piece of advice, he concluded: “The digital transformation of the National Iranian Gas Company is a journey — one that begins by addressing real pain points, selecting small, demonstrable projects, and nurturing a culture of learning and innovation. With patience and determination, this challenging yet rewarding path will lead us to remarkable outcomes.”
